 Are the Chinese interested in our Agricultural products? I’m David Sparks and I’ll let Governor Otter tell you next.

In a recent conversation with Governor Otter, I had some one on one time with him and I wanted to find out if there was a positive looking future for Idaho ag…as in…during a recent trade mission to China, did the Chinese articulate an interest in buying from us. Absolutely. Obviously our reputation has been pretty strong all around the world. I found that out when I was Lt. Gov. I found it out in Congress and I’ve found it out many times as Governor in leading trade missions. Whether I’s the quality of the hay and our ability to deliver on time and as we said. But also peas and lentils, potatoes. Across the board…our feed grains, our cereal grains have all been accepted around the world and I would tell you one other thing that I think is terribly important. Under our marketing orders, when we sign a philo-sanitary certificate, it is as good as gold around the world.
